I planned on buying a used van which I could use to road trip in, but unfortunately, the information I had been relying on was all wrong. One of the main reasons I flew into Toronto was because a lot of sources online said that buying a car as a foreigner was incredibly easy in Ontario (this state). They were wrong.
After finding the perfect van (a 2007 Dodge Caravan cargo van with some dodgy paintwork, making it about a third of it's normal price) I tried calling to get insurance, which is required for the purchase of a car here. Not possible to get without a Canadian licence.
I spent almost 2 hours and $60 of credit trying to find a way around it, but it simply wasn't possible. I am completely gutted. The internet has let me down. I honestly felt really defeated and horrible about it for that whole time, as it was really what this whole trip was depending on.
I can still drive in Canada with my International Driver's Permit though, I just can't get insurance to buy a car. This means I will be renting one, which I didn't want to do because it's quite expensive under 25, but it's still cheaper than buses across the continent.
